Object Storage Migration

Azure Storage Mover

Azure Storage Mover is a fully managed migration orchestration service that moves on-premises SMB and NFS file shares into Azure Blob and Azure file endpoints. It runs lightweight agent appliances at the source, centralizes projects, endpoints, and migration jobs in Azure, automates scanning, transfer, and cutover, and provides job-level monitoring without operating custom transfer infrastructure.

Differences vs Huawei

Boundary and data model differ. Azure Storage Mover targets file-share-to-Object-Storage (Blob) and file endpoints via source-side agent appliances, with project/job and endpoint abstractions. Huawei OMS targets object-to-OBS migration from third-party S3-compatible or HTTP/HTTPS-accessible object stores; it is not a file-share-to-OBS pipeline. For SMB/NFS sources, Huawei pairs OMS with OBS Parallel File System or SFS, plus self-managed transfer tooling (e.g., rclone, MGC), since OMS itself ingests object-listed sources, not mounted file shares.

Operating and scaling model differ. Storage Mover runs managed agent appliances the operator deploys near the source, with resumable transfers and cutover handled by the service; the operator manages VMs hosting the agent. OMS is serverless from the operator side: tasks run in Huawei Cloud against listed object prefixes, support task splitting, resumable transmission, traffic limiting, and metadata/hash validation, but require the source to be reachable over HTTP/HTTPS from Huawei Cloud, which affects egress and source-side network planning. Scaling for SMB/NFS bulk ingestion is not a native OMS path.

Source compatibility, integration, and pricing differ. Storage Mover supports listed NAS/file servers and writes to Blob with no additional service fee beyond compute/storage/network; OMS catalogs public-cloud and self-built object sources, integrates with OBS and SMN for notifications, and is billed by migrated data volume plus source egress and OBS requests. Migration Center (MgC) is Huawei's broader one-stop migration platform that wraps OMS for object workloads but does not add native SMB/NFS-to-OBS file transfer parity.

Migration to Huawei

Assess the source first. Confirm whether the workload is truly file shares (SMB/NFS) or already object data. If the source is object storage on another public cloud, map it to OMS with OBS as the target. If the source is SMB/NFS, Huawei has no direct Storage Mover equivalent; plan a composed pattern using a self-managed transfer host (e.g., rclone) into OBS Parallel File System or SFS Turbo, with OMS only if you first stage the file data into an object-listed source.

Plan target selection and durability. Choose OBS Standard for hot object data or OBS Parallel File System for POSIX-like access; map Azure Blob tiers to OBS Standard, Infrequent Access, and Archive, and recreate lifecycle, versioning, KMS encryption, and bucket policies. For SMB-replacement access semantics, evaluate SFS Turbo or OBS Parallel File System with MGC for orchestration, paging, and governance; validate region availability and quotas before cutover.

Execute data and config migration. For object-to-OBS paths, create OMS migration tasks with source AK/SK or public endpoints, configure HTTPS in transit, KMS encryption at rest, prefix/file lists, time filters, traffic limits, and task splitting; run incremental sync tasks to capture deltas. For file-share-to-OBS paths that OMS does not natively cover, run a scripted transfer with checksums and incremental runs, capturing metadata (timestamps, permissions) separately since OMS does not preserve file ACLs for non-object sources.

Validate and re-baseline the cost model. Run object-level integrity checks (OMS metadata/hash verification) and reconcile counts and bytes; perform a final incremental sync and a cutover window with DNS or application repointing. Recalculate TCO: Azure bills storage capacity, transactions, retrieval, and transfer, while Huawei bills OBS storage, requests, retrieval/replication, cross-region traffic, and source-cloud egress; include peak request volume, retention period, and interconnect traffic, and account for the self-managed transfer host cost that Storage Mover would otherwise have removed.
